Foundation Crack Repair in Millis, MA
Foundation crack repair services address issues related to cracks that develop in a building’s foundation walls or floors. These services typically cover a variety of crack types, including vertical, horizontal, or diagonal cracks, which can result from soil movement, settling, or other structural stresses. Proper repair helps to stabilize the foundation, prevent further damage, and maintain the overall integrity of the property. Homeowners often seek this service when noticing cracks in basement walls, uneven floors, or doors and windows that no longer open properly, aiming to address potential structural concerns early.
Before requesting foundation crack repair, property owners usually want to understand the severity of the cracks and whether they indicate a serious structural problem. It’s common to inquire about the different repair methods available, such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or underpinning, to determine which solution best fits the situation. Additionally, understanding the causes of the cracks-such as soil conditions or drainage issues-can help in planning effective repairs and preventing future damage. Clear communication about the scope of work and the expected outcomes is essential for making informed decisions.

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ious damage?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; some are minor and harmless, but it's important to evaluate their size and pattern.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, installing reinforcement, or underpinning to restore stability.
When should property owners consider repair services? Repair services are recommended when cracks are widening, or there are signs of shifting or uneven floors.
